Our Family Dentist Procedures for Oral Health Include:

  • Cleanings. At Rivers Family Dentistry, we recommend that our patients schedule teeth cleanings for twice per year. This allows us to remove any plaque and tartar that have formed on your teeth and around your gums. As a result, you will be at a reduced risk for developing cavities or gum disease. While this appointment can be completed in under an hour, the benefits are far reaching.
  • Exams. When you visit our Bryan, TX dental office for an exam, we will look for signs of decay and infection. If we notice a cavity, we can treat it immediately before it causes a toothache or spreads to create more damage. We can also look for signs of more significant oral health problems like gum disease and loose teeth. Identifying issues quickly is the best way to provide convenient care. Our exams are thorough for this reason.
  • Sealants. Many of our 77801 patients benefit from the use of dental sealants. In this procedure, we brush a plastic-like substance onto the surface of the teeth, creating a barrier between the chewing surfaces of teeth and the food you eat. As a result, food particles cannot become trapped, plaque cannot build up, and your teeth are less likely to experience decay in this particular area.
  • Mouth guards. We highly recommend mouth guards for anyone who plays sports, child or adult. Mouth guards can prevent both teeth and facial damage in the event that a flying elbow or runaway ball comes in contact with your mouth. This happens to thousands of people every year, and by wearing mouth guards, your family can avoid being one of the victims.
